STATE v. COLTHORP

No. 53834.

437 S.W.2d 75 (1969)

STATE of Missouri, Respondent, v. Bill Louis COLTHORP, Appellant.

Supreme Court of Missouri, Division No. 2.

February 10, 1969.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Norman H. Anderson, Atty. Gen., Jefferson City, Gene E. Voigts, Special Asst. Atty. Gen., North Kansas City, for respondent.

J. Arnot Hill, The Legal Aid and Defender Society of Greater Kansas City, Kansas City, for appellant.


MORGAN, Judge.

Defendant was charged with robbery in the first degree. Sections 560.120 and 560.135, RSMo 1959, V.A.M.S. The jury found him guilty as charged and assessed punishment at sixty (60) years imprisonment. Under Supreme Court Rule 27.04, V.A.M.R., the trial court reduced the duration of confinement to 45 years.
